The Mercury have now secured the home court advantage through the Western Conference finals with the 100-82 win over the Atlanta Dream.

The storyline for this game was a tired Atlanta team that was thinking more about getting back home versus a Phoenix team that wasn't about to let the opportunity to clinch the West slip through their hands.

Phoenix simply outplayed Atlanta in every aspect of the game except one. Three point shooting. The Mercury were a miserable 20% (4-20) from downtown while the Dream were 33% which is just slightly above their season average. The only point in the game where the Dream were able to close to within 2 points came in the 3rd period after Atlanta hit a couple of quick three's and Phoenix went through a little cold spell. But really this game was never in doubt.

If the Mercury, and lets be honest here, if Tangela Smith doesn't go 0-6 from three this game is over long before the final push came about half way through the 4th.

All around it was a great game for Phoenix, but just like in Indiana they didn't face a team at full strength playing anything close to their best ball.

Next up Seattle on the road Thursday and then the final game of the regular season at home Sunday the 13th against LA.

With this win, the only thing the Mercury have left to play for is the best record in the WNBA which secures home court against Indiana if they should come out of the East. The Fever are currently 20-10 with four games remaining while the Mercury are 22-10 with two left.

The Mercury look to control there own destiny with a win tonight. They can clinch the top spot in the West and home court advantage through the first two rounds with the W (and a L by Seattle who right now trails 29-39 in Minnesota).

The Dream come in a tired team playing the last game of their 5 game west coast road trip. They beat the Monarchs last night in game that saw 4 of the their 5 starters play big minutes.
